    Thanks for the input boys, the tint is 35% all around, and the wheels are Motegi MR3 Gunmetal 17's sitting on Yokahama Avid H4 tires that are 215/40's ...I'm trying to fix the link as we speek.

    I've been thinkin about coilovers, a more asthetically pleasing brake kit, and a ww lip but I need to put in some serious work hours, be smart with my money for a bit and then spend selectively. Damn it sucks being a student with a seasonal job.

    The transition from the whites will get some getting use to even for me. The rims give the car a whole new look (in a good way). Not only are the rims light and are VR's, they also shine when the sun hits them, they are easier to clean (no more using a whole bottle of rim cleaner on 4 rims - white rims tend to oxidize and turn yellow eventually), as well they just give the car a more aggressive stance, but yet it also brings back that luxury look back in the car. The whites I loved, don't get me wrong - I've always liked the Motegi's, but after having them for almost 2 years, and seeing too many people ride on them, I figured I'd get something that's rare and more JDM. The white's made the car more flashy and stand out - there was too much emphasis on the rims alone, now these rims make you look at the entire car and appreciate it as a whole.
